Integrating GEO Database and Bioinformatics Analysis to Screen the Key Targets of Tanshinone IIA in Myocardial Infarction

<title>Abstract</title> <p> <bold>Objective:</bold> To systematically screen the core targets of Tanshinone IIA in the treatment of myocardial infarction (MI) and to explore its molecular mechanisms based on the Gene Expression Omnibus (GEO) database and bioinformatics methods. <bold>Methods:</bold> MI-related transcriptome datasets (GSE62646, GSE83500) were obtained from the GEO database.
